[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Pingus-CVS] r2893 - in branches: pingus_0_6/contrib pingus_sdl/contrib
From: |
grumbel at BerliOS |
Subject: |
[Pingus-CVS] r2893 - in branches: pingus_0_6/contrib pingus_sdl/contrib |
Date: |
Mon, 13 Aug 2007 23:36:14 +0200 |
Author: grumbel
Date: 2007-08-13 23:36:13 +0200 (Mon, 13 Aug 2007)
New Revision: 2893
Added:
branches/pingus_sdl/contrib/levelconvert.sh
Removed:
branches/pingus_0_6/contrib/levelconvert.sh
Log:
- level convert script, that does the xmlv1->xmlv2->scm in one go (moved into
right branch)
Deleted: branches/pingus_0_6/contrib/levelconvert.sh
===================================================================
--- branches/pingus_0_6/contrib/levelconvert.sh 2007-08-13 21:33:50 UTC (rev
2892)
+++ branches/pingus_0_6/contrib/levelconvert.sh 2007-08-13 21:36:13 UTC (rev
2893)
@@ -1,41 +0,0 @@
-#!/bin/sh
-
-set -e
-trap errmsg ERR
-
-function errmsg() {
- echo "ERROR: Critical failure :ERROR"
-}
-
-if [ ! \( -d "branches/pingus_sdl" \) ]; then
- echo "You must call this script from the top level of the SVN repository"
- exit 1
-fi
-
-for IN in "$@"; do
- PREFIX=$(echo $IN | sed "s/\(.*\)data\/levels\/.*/\1/")
- TMP=$(tempfile)
- OUT="branches/pingus_sdl/${IN##${PREFIX}}"
- OUT="${OUT%%.pingus}.scm"
- # echo "Prefix: $PREFIX"
- echo "IN: $IN"
- echo "OUT: $OUT"
- if true; then
- xsltproc \
- -o "$TMP" \
- branches/pingus_sdl/contrib/pingusv1tov2.xsl \
- "$IN"
- branches/pingus_sdl/xml2sexpr.rb "$TMP" "$IN" > "${OUT}"
- else
- xalan \
- -indent 0 \
- -xsl branches/pingus_sdl/contrib/pingusv1tov2.xsl \
- -in "$IN" \
- -out "$TMP"
- branches/pingus_sdl/xml2sexpr.rb "$TMP" "$IN" > "${OUT}"
- fi
- echo "Conversion ok"
- echo ""
-done
-
-# EOF #
Added: branches/pingus_sdl/contrib/levelconvert.sh
===================================================================
--- branches/pingus_sdl/contrib/levelconvert.sh 2007-08-13 21:33:50 UTC (rev
2892)
+++ branches/pingus_sdl/contrib/levelconvert.sh 2007-08-13 21:36:13 UTC (rev
2893)
@@ -0,0 +1,41 @@
+#!/bin/sh
+
+set -e
+trap errmsg ERR
+
+function errmsg() {
+ echo "ERROR: Critical failure :ERROR"
+}
+
+if [ ! \( -d "branches/pingus_sdl" \) ]; then
+ echo "You must call this script from the top level of the SVN repository"
+ exit 1
+fi
+
+for IN in "$@"; do
+ PREFIX=$(echo $IN | sed "s/\(.*\)data\/levels\/.*/\1/")
+ TMP=$(tempfile)
+ OUT="branches/pingus_sdl/${IN##${PREFIX}}"
+ OUT="${OUT%%.pingus}.scm"
+ # echo "Prefix: $PREFIX"
+ echo "IN: $IN"
+ echo "OUT: $OUT"
+ if true; then
+ xsltproc \
+ -o "$TMP" \
+ branches/pingus_sdl/contrib/pingusv1tov2.xsl \
+ "$IN"
+ branches/pingus_sdl/xml2sexpr.rb "$TMP" "$IN" > "${OUT}"
+ else
+ xalan \
+ -indent 0 \
+ -xsl branches/pingus_sdl/contrib/pingusv1tov2.xsl \
+ -in "$IN" \
+ -out "$TMP"
+ branches/pingus_sdl/xml2sexpr.rb "$TMP" "$IN" > "${OUT}"
+ fi
+ echo "Conversion ok"
+ echo ""
+done
+
+# EOF #
Property changes on: branches/pingus_sdl/contrib/levelconvert.sh
___________________________________________________________________
Name: svn:executable
+ *
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[Pingus-CVS] r2893 - in branches: pingus_0_6/contrib pingus_sdl/contrib,
grumbel at BerliOS <=